Viewing closed captions Note To select or customize digital closed captions, use the Digital Captions or Digital Closed Caption sub-menus in the Feature menu. To view closed captions: • Press the CCD button repeatedly to select a closed caption option. You can select: • On • Off • On When Mute Setting parental controls Your TV has a V-chip that lets you control the type of programs your children can watch. Parental controls include two ratings: MPAA (based on age) and TV Parental Guidelines (based on content and age). A TV program may have an MPAA or TV Parental Guidelines rating, so you should set controls for both ratings. Before you can select ratings, you need to set up a parental controls password. To set up a password: 1 Press the MENU button. The Main OSD (On-Screen Display) menu opens with Setup highlighted. 2 Press the or button repeatedly to highlight Feature. The Feature menu opens. 3 Press the button to enter the sub-menu, then or to highlight Password Set. 4 Press the number buttons to enter the old password. If you have not set a password, enter 0000.
